Re: [Maine-birds] Townsend's Solitaire continues, 1:30pm

I went out with my son at around noon. Decided to hell with the snow, lets go see a lifer. We arrived just as another gracious couple was exiting. We were able to watch the bird ferry back and forth between a winterberry bush on the peninsula and a large pine near where we were watching from. The snow was coming down pretty heavily and so the best picture I was able to capture was this one (Link). It seemed to want to hunker down in the bushes to get away from the snow. Ironically, so did my son, so we turned to head out and another couple was approaching so we were able to pass the torch to them. Hopefully they were fortunate enough to get some viewing time in as well.
